Business Support Coordinator
Humana
Become a part of our caring community and help us put health first
Perform medical record content analysis to ensure compliance with requirements of the TRICARE contract. Prepare, Scan and stage for final distribution of all medical records received into the Medical Record Review Department. Complete payment voucher and send to finance for processing; maintain file by hospital and copy service.
K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ES
Analyze content of medical records to ensure compliance with TRICARE contractual requirements for timeliness and documentation.
Request medical records, enter information into database, and send follow-up letter to facility if records not received. Open, date stamp mail and distribute medical records appropriately through the department according to government contract requirement or appropriate requestor including to the TRICARE Quality Monitoring Committee (TQMC).
Placing out going calls to obtain medical records from providers. Informs appropriate team members of issues as they arise in this process.
Re-faxing of records request letters and missing documentation notices to providers/facilities.

Required Qualifications
Our Department of Defense contract requires U.S. Citizenship
Successfully receive interim approval for government security clearance (NBIS - National Background Investigation Services)
HGB is not authorized to do work in Puerto Rico per our government contract. We are not able to hire candidates that are currently living in Puerto Rico.
Minimum of 1 year of medical record analysis experience
Must be able to lift at least 45 lbs. boxes (will be working with boxes of mail when in the office)
Proficient with Microsoft Office products
Familiarity with standards of practice for medical record documentation
Must live within 50 mile commute of Louisville, KY office, as position will require coming into the office on a rotational basis (every 6 - 8 weeks, will come into the office on Tuesday, Wednesday and Thursday). The rest of the time will be working from home.
Work at Home Requirements
At minimum, a download speed of 25 Mbps and an upload speed of 10 Mbps is recommended; wireless, wired cable or DSL connection is suggested
Satellite, cellular and microwave connection can be used only if approved by leadership
Associates who live and work from Home in the state of California, Illinois, Montana, or South Dakota will be provided a bi-weekly payment for their internet expense.
Humana will provide Home or Hybrid Home/Office associates with telephone equipment appropriate to meet the business requirements for their position/job.
Work from a dedicated space lacking ongoing interruptions to protect member PHI / HIPAA information
